BrickBob Studpants Posted Saturday at 10:15 PM Posted Saturday at 10:15 PM 2 hours ago, Llewop said: I know March is the tech wave but after that I ain’t got a scooby what’s coming Here’s what we currently know: May 75438 Yoda Bust, $49.99 75439 Vader Bust, $59.99 75442 UCS Mando’s N-1, $239.99 75444 AT-RT (M&G), $44.99 75445 Anzellan Starship, $74.99 75446 Buildable Grogu, $129.99 75447 Razor Crest, $149.99 June 75453 Sandcrawler (M&G), $199.99 75454 AT-AT (M&G), $159.99 75458, ?, $69.99 75460 X-Wing (M&G), $69.99 75461 ? (M&G), $99.99 July 75459, ? (14+) Summer 75451 ?, $49.99 75455 Boba Fett, $169.99 September 75456 Advent Calendar, $44.99 And then we have a list of 9 sets, a few of which get released this year (maybe the 3 unknown ones?), the rest is for 2027. 2026/27 Buildable Yoda Giant minifig Vader Buildable Posters Icons of SW Bounty Hunter Pursuit (AOTC) Ewok Village X-Wing Microfighter Bespin Duel Anakin‘s JSF Oh, and a Battle of Hoth Smart Brick set, probably also next year. It takes about 1.5 years minimum for lego to get a brand new system set out from starting development (as we see with the No Way Home set, probably the one they had the most incentive to push out as fast as possible), so if lego watched Andor and went "Ok, we need a TIE Avenger on shelves", that'd be the time. It's possible this is something like the Peridiea set- one that released only a year after Ahsoka, and something I suspect lego was given some indication on earlier but as a legitimate spoiler set couldn't be released until well after the show- but given how the Avenger was the most publicized thing for Andor S2 for some time, I think it's most likely that it didn't feature in to lego's initial plans.
